Finding your Shopify product ID: a quick & easy guide

What is a Shopify product ID?

A Shopify product ID is a unique identifier assigned to each product in a Shopify store. It is used for inventory management, order processing, and reporting.

How can I find Shopify product IDs in the Admin Dashboard?

To find Shopify product IDs in the Admin Dashboard, navigate to the Products section and enable the Product ID column. You can also use search and filtering functionalities to locate specific product IDs.

How can I retrieve Shopify product IDs programmatically using APIs?

You can use the REST Admin API or the GraphQL Admin API to programmatically retrieve Shopify product IDs. By authenticating and making API requests, you can fetch the product IDs and integrate them with other systems.

REST Admin API

The REST Admin API is a wIDely used and well-documented API that allows you to interact with your Shopify store using standard HTTP requests. This API provIDes a comprehensive set of endpoints for accessing various resources, including products, orders, customers, and more.

To start using the REST Admin API to retrieve product IDs, you first need to authenticate and obtain the necessary API credentials. Shopify employs OAuth 2.0, a wIDely adopted authorization framework, to authenticate and authorize API requests. This ensures that only authorized applications can access your store's data.

Once you have obtained the required API credentials, you can make API requests to fetch product IDs. The API provIDes endpoints specifically designed for retrieving product information, such as the /admin/API/2021-10/products.json endpoint. By making a GET request to this endpoint, you can retrieve a list of all the products in your store, including their respective product IDs.

The response from the API request will be in JSON format, which you can parse to extract the desired product IDs. Each product object in the response will include the product ID as one of its properties. You can loop through the response and extract the product IDs for further processing or integration with other systems.

The REST Admin API offers additional functionalities, such as filtering and pagination, which allow you to refine your requests and retrieve product IDs based on specific criteria or in chunks to handle larger inventories. By utilizing these features, you can optimize the retrieval process and handle large amounts of data more efficiently.

GraphQL Admin API

The GraphQL Admin API is a more recent addition to Shopify's API offerings. It provIDes a more flexible and efficient way to retrieve data from your store by allowing you to specify the exact information you need in a single request. GraphQL uses a query language that enables you to request specific fields and related data, reducing the amount of data transferred over the network.

To use the GraphQL Admin API, you need to authenticate and obtain the necessary API credentials, similar to the REST Admin API. Once authenticated, you can construct GraphQL queries to retrieve product IDs. The queries will specify the fields you want to retrieve, including the product ID.

With the GraphQL Admin API, you have the flexibility to retrieve product IDs along with other related information in a single request. For example, you can retrieve the product ID, title, price, and image URL for a specific product variant, all in one GraphQL query.

The GraphQL Admin API also provIDes features like filtering, sorting, and pagination, allowing you to fine-tune your requests and retrieve product IDs based on specific criteria. This level of control and efficiency makes the GraphQL Admin API a powerful tool for programmatically fetching product IDs and other product information.

Shopify Themes and Templates

If you need to display product IDs directly on your storefront, Shopify themes and templates can come to your rescue. With the flexibility of Shopify's theme customization options, you can enable the display of product IDs on your product pages or anywhere else on your storefront.

By modifying your theme's liquID code, you can add the necessary code snippet to display the product ID alongsIDe the product information. This can be particularly useful if you want to provIDe your customers with easy access to specific product IDs or if you need to reference product IDs for internal purposes.

It's important to note that making modifications to your theme's code requires some knowledge of HTML, CSS, and Shopify's liquID templating language. If you are unfamiliar with coding or prefer a more user-friendly approach, you can consult with a Shopify expert or developer to assist you in implementing the desired changes.

CSV and Excel Exports

Another alternative method for retrieving Shopify product IDs is through CSV (Comma-Separated Values) or Excel exports. Shopify provIDes the option to export your product data, including product IDs, in these formats, allowing you to work with the data in external applications or perform bulk operations.

To export your product data, navigate to the "Products" section in your Shopify Admin Dashboard. From there, click on the "Export" button to initiate the export process. You can choose the desired format (CSV or Excel), select the fields you want to export (including the product ID), and specify any additional filtering criteria if needed.

Once the export is complete, you will receive a file containing the exported data, which you can then open in a spreadsheet application like Excel or Google Sheets. From there, you can manipulate the data, filter, sort, or perform any necessary operations on the product IDs.

This method is particularly useful when you need to work with large sets of data or perform complex analysis on your product catalog. By exporting the data to a spreadsheet, you can leverage the powerful functionalities of these applications to manipulate and process the product IDs efficiently.
